Guidelines For Buying a Used Car


Buying a used car is often a smart, economical decision that offers a Pittsburgh-area car owner with years of reliable transportation. However, purchasing a pre-owned vehicle takes time and research. Choosing the first available used car that comes along isn't a wise decision. You want to just be sure you are getting the best and quite a few efficient vehicle to meet your needs.

Before you purchase a car or truck, you should decide around the approximate make, model and year of your respective car. You should also examine your budget and decide on the monthly payments that one could afford. Be realistic. If you can't pay for a high-end, luxury sedan with a new leather interior, perhaps you can look for a smaller four-door vehicle that gets great gas mileage. Do some research. You can read users' car reviews online and obtain an idea of what type of vehicle would best suit your personality and travel habits.

You can purchase a car or truck in the Pittsburgh area through a number of sources. Many private sellers checklist their vehicles on Web sites like craigslist.com or at autos.yahoo.com. You can contact the seller directly to inquire about the automobile you may be interested in. You can also locate sales or promotions in local auto ad magazines and newspapers. Seeking out a neighborhood, used car dealership is easy and quick. Many new car dealerships are only minutes from Pittsburgh and carry used cars and traded-in vehicles. If you're not exactly sure what type of car that you would like, going to a dealership in the Pittsburgh area can be a good choice for an individual. It is possible to negotiate with all the salesman and save a large amount of money on your auto purchase. You may want to evaluate the dealer's reputation by simply reading online reviews along with talking to people who may have purchased from the distinct dealership. When you first talk to a car salesman tell him your budget and the qualities that you would like in a vehicle.

A car auction is another convenient solution to purchase a used car or truck. A majority of auctions across the city of Pittsburgh are arranged by local police departments, the government or public sale lots. These vehicles are usually caused by impounding. Although you can learn a fixed amount of information about a used car auction, the car's history could be unavailable. Take care before getting a car from a truck auction. Find out as much as you can about the vehicle. Certain auctions will allow you to look inside the car or under the hood, but very few will permit a potential buyer they are driving the car.
